BSX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2021 in Review

888 of the 6,498 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Boston Scientific (BSX) for Q4 2021, worth a combined $54.6B — down 3% from $56.3B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 121 funds opened new BSX positions and 95 closed out — a net gain of 26 holders — while 290 added to existing stakes and 322 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Viking Global Investors, adding an estimated $508M. The largest seller was Wellington Management Group, cutting an estimated $391M.
